Sourcing 100 nA with 2 SMUs
Overview
This example program shows how to use a current divider circuit to obtain 100 nA with 10 nA steps using 2x PXI-4130 SMUs and a PXI-4071 DMM to verify the results

In the first block of the front panel is the main PXI-4130 SMU. This device will place out a particular current value relative to the desired current level. In the main control, there is a starting current level, a step size and a number of iterations. The program starts at a desired level and increments in the step size for the specified number of iterations.
